What is 6G? A Quick Overview

6G — the sixth generation of wireless communication technology — builds upon the foundation laid by 5G. While 5G focuses on ultra-fast data transfer and IoT (Internet of Things) connectivity, 6G will combine AI, edge computing, and quantum communication to create intelligent, adaptive, and truly immersive networks.

Expected to launch commercially around 2030, 6G could deliver:

  • Speeds up to 1 Tbps (that’s 100 times faster than 5G)

  • Ultra-low latency below 0.1 milliseconds

  • AI-integrated networks that self-optimize

  • Massive IoT scalability supporting trillions of connected devices


How 6G Will Transform Consumer Experiences

1. True Immersive Reality (XR, AR, VR)

6G will make Extended Reality (XR) seamless — blending virtual, augmented, and mixed reality into everyday life. Imagine attending a live concert holographically or shopping in virtual stores that feel completely real.

2. Instant Connectivity Everywhere

With satellite integration and edge AI, 6G networks will offer global, uninterrupted coverage — even in rural or remote areas. This means no more buffering or dropped signals during travel or video calls.

3. Smarter Homes and Cities

Consumers will see their environments evolve into AI-powered ecosystems. Homes, vehicles, and city infrastructure will anticipate needs, optimize energy, and ensure safety — all powered by real-time 6G connectivity.

4. Personalized AI Companions

6G’s computational capabilities will enable hyper-personalized AI assistants that can process contextual data instantly — from managing health data to controlling household devices effortlessly.


Industrial Impact: A 6G Revolution Across Sectors

1. Manufacturing & Industry 4.0

6G will enable real-time robotics coordination, predictive maintenance, and digital twins of entire factories. The result? Smarter, more efficient production lines and zero-downtime operations.

2. Healthcare

Expect remote surgeries with zero latency, AI-assisted diagnostics, and wearable health monitoring that transmits real-time biometric data to doctors — even from thousands of miles away.

3. Transportation & Mobility

From autonomous vehicles to smart traffic systems, 6G will synchronize mobility networks to reduce congestion, enhance safety, and create seamless travel experiences.

4. Entertainment & Media

6G will redefine entertainment through 8K/16K streaming, immersive gaming, and metaverse experiences that feel life-like — reshaping how content is created and consumed.

5. Education & Remote Work

Through ultra-fast and reliable networks, remote learning and collaboration will evolve beyond video calls into immersive, interactive virtual classrooms and offices.


The Role of AI and Edge Computing in 6G

AI will be deeply embedded into 6G infrastructure, allowing the network to learn, predict, and adapt in real time. Combined with edge computing, this means data processing happens closer to the source — reducing latency and improving efficiency across industries.

This AI-native network model will allow faster decision-making, real-time automation, and intelligent resource allocation — critical for everything from autonomous drones to smart grids.


Challenges on the Road to 6G

Despite the excitement, the path to 6G adoption won’t be simple.
Key challenges include:

  • Infrastructure cost and scalability

  • Spectrum allocation and energy consumption

  • Cybersecurity and privacy concerns

  • Global regulatory alignment

Governments, telecoms, and tech innovators will need to collaborate to ensure equitable and secure rollout worldwide.
